On 3rd October, Classes 3 and 5 celebrated West Bengal

Day. The day started with a special assembly where the

students sang Rabindra Sangeet and danced to

the rhythm of Bhupen Hazarika's famous Bengali song 'aaj

jeebon khhunje paabi'. Informative and interesting information

on West Bengal was shared by few class 5 students through

power-point

presentations. The

assembly ended with the teachers evoking the festive

spirit of Durga Puja by their Dhunuchi dance on stage.

After the assembly, the students went for a pandal

visit to Kali Bari at C.R. Park. The children had the

opportunity to see the artisans

putting the final touches to the Durga idols as well

completing the pandals. On returning from the visit, they were treated to a typical Bengali food - khichuri, jhuri aloo bhaj, payesh and rosogolla.
